Wild Pink was formed in New York City in 2015 by John Ross, Dan Keegan, and TC Brownell. They have released five full-length albums and just as many EPs during their decade in existence. They’ve changed labels a few times, cycled through a few members, but what has remained consistent has been the strong song and lyric writing by frontman Ross.
What started out as a pandemic hibernation project is now the fully fledged Montreal indie-rock-unit knitting. With evocative storytelling and a dry sense of humour, knitting makes guitar driven and lyrically introspective indie rock evoking the nostalgia of 90s alternative rock bands like Pavement, Pixies and Sonic Youth.
Through precise lyricism, brash guitar solos and whispered vocals, knitting brings to life Dempsey’s experiences as a 20-something transitioning and working to understand themself in Montreal. At once massive and intimate, Some Kind of Heaven is a rock record that you can blast with your friends or listen to alone in your room, when you’re feeling alienated from everything you know — and wondering if anyone else is, too.
